How To Fix Noisy Pipes
To detect loud plumbing, it is necessary to establish initial whether the undesirable audios take place on the system's inlet side-in various other words, when water is transformed on-or on the drainpipe side. Sounds on the inlet side have varied causes: too much water stress, used valve and tap components, incorrectly connected pumps or various other devices, improperly placed pipeline fasteners, and plumbing runs containing too many limited bends or various other limitations. Noises on the drain side usually stem from inadequate area or, just like some inlet side noise, a format consisting of limited bends.

Hissing


Hissing sound that occurs when a tap is opened somewhat typically signals too much water stress. Consult your local public utility if you presume this trouble; it will be able to inform you the water pressure in your location as well as can install a pressurereducing shutoff on the incoming water pipe if necessary.

Various Other Inlet Side Noises


Creaking, squealing, scraping, breaking, as well as tapping normally are caused by the development or contraction of pipelines, typically copper ones providing warm water. The sounds happen as the pipelines slide against loosened bolts or strike nearby residence framework. You can usually pinpoint the area of the issue if the pipes are revealed; just follow the audio when the pipes are making sounds. Probably you will uncover a loose pipeline hanger or a location where pipes lie so near to flooring joists or other mounting pieces that they clatter versus them. Connecting foam pipeline insulation around the pipes at the point of call must remedy the trouble. Be sure bands and hangers are safe and secure and supply adequate support. Where feasible, pipeline fasteners must be attached to enormous architectural elements such as structure walls rather than to mounting; doing so lessens the transmission of vibrations from plumbing to surface areas that can amplify and transfer them. If attaching bolts to framework is inevitable, cover pipes with insulation or various other resistant material where they get in touch with bolts, as well as sandwich completions of new bolts in between rubber washing machines when installing them.
Correcting plumbing runs that experience flow-restricting limited or countless bends is a last resort that must be embarked on only after consulting a skilled plumbing professional. However, this situation is fairly common in older homes that might not have been developed with interior plumbing or that have actually seen numerous remodels, especially by amateurs.

Chattering or Shrieking


Intense chattering or shrieking that takes place when a valve or faucet is switched on, which generally goes away when the installation is opened fully, signals loose or faulty internal parts. The option is to change the shutoff or tap with a brand-new one.
Pumps and appliances such as washing makers and also dish washers can move motor noise to pipes if they are improperly linked. Link such products to plumbing with plastic or rubber hoses-never stiff pipe-to isolate them.

Drain Sound


On the drainpipe side of plumbing, the principal objectives are to remove surface areas that can be struck by dropping or hurrying water and also to shield pipelines to contain inescapable audios.
In brand-new construction, bathtubs, shower stalls, toilets, and wallmounted sinks and containers must be set on or against resilient underlayments to reduce the transmission of audio via them. Water-saving commodes as well as faucets are less loud than standard models; mount them as opposed to older types even if codes in your area still permit making use of older components.
Drainpipes that do not run up and down to the cellar or that branch into horizontal pipeline runs sustained at floor joists or other mounting existing especially problematic noise troubles. Such pipes are large sufficient to emit considerable vibration; they likewise carry substantial amounts of water, which makes the scenario even worse. In new building and construction, define cast-iron soil pipelines (the big pipes that drain pipes bathrooms) if you can afford them. Their enormity includes much of the sound made by water going through them. Also, stay clear of directing drains in wall surfaces shared with rooms as well as rooms where individuals gather. Wall surfaces including drains ought to be soundproofed as was described previously, using dual panels of sound-insulating fiberboard and also wallboard. Pipes themselves can be covered with special fiberglass insulation created the function; such pipes have an invulnerable vinyl skin (occasionally including lead). Outcomes are not always satisfactory.

Thudding


Thudding sound, often accompanied by trembling pipelines, when a faucet or home appliance valve is switched off is a problem called water hammer. The noise and also vibration are triggered by the resounding wave of pressure in the water, which instantly has no place to go. Often opening a valve that releases water quickly right into a section of piping consisting of a restriction, arm joint, or tee fitting can generate the exact same problem.
Water hammer can usually be treated by mounting fittings called air chambers or shock absorbers in the plumbing to which the problem valves or taps are connected. These gadgets allow the shock wave produced by the halted circulation of water to dissipate airborne they contain, which (unlike water) is compressible.
Older plumbing systems might have brief vertical areas of capped pipeline behind wall surfaces on faucet runs for the exact same objective; these can eventually full of water, minimizing or damaging their performance. The cure is to drain the water supply entirely by shutting off the main supply of water shutoff and also opening up all taps. Then open the main supply valve as well as shut the taps one at a time, starting with the tap nearest the valve as well as fin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
